Dear Oliver Murphy
 
Freedom of Information Act 2000
 
I am writing to ask you to clarify your request.  This is because we need
further details from you before we can continue to process your request.  
 
The officers looking at your request have advised the following: 
At the Concern stage (the equivalent of 'reports' - the wording used in
the request), the type of abuse and the customer classification (i.e.
their disability) is not mandatory recordable information and we do not
collect this type of information at the concern stage.  
Furthermore, 'disabled adults' would include those over 65yrs who may be
classified as 'Older People' rather than 'Disabled Adults' but have a
physical or learning disability.  To include these within the scope of the
request we would need to check each record manually, and this would exceed
the 18 hour costs limit for supply of information (as we receive 2,000 -
2,500 plus safeguarding concerns per year) for each year of data
requested.

We could supply information on how many Adult Safeguarding Concerns became
Adult Safeguarding Enquiries (this is when a concern - 'report' - of abuse
is investigated), that involved the person experiencing Sexual Abuse or
Sexual Exploitation between 2017-2022.  This does not specifically answer
the request, but would provide information of the number of Adult
Safeguarding Enquiries where there was reason to suspect a person with
care & support needs was experiencing, or was at risk of, sexual abuse /
exploitation.
